HOOD WITH AIR VOLUME CONTROLLERS

Some Randell Air Systems canopy hoods will be designed with our patented Air Volume Controllers (AVC) located directly behind the standard filter bank. The AVC are specially designed to exhaust high volumes of air over high heat - high grease producing equipment thereby reducing the total exhaust volume.

The AVC were factory set, based on the cooking equipment specified on the approved drawings, therefor the AVC will not have to be adjusted. AVC ‘s can be removed for hood cleaning also. If, however, the cooking equipment has changed or should change in the future, the following procedure should be followed.

AVC ADJUSTMENT INSTRUCTIONS

1.Remove all grease filters from the hood.

2.Loosen retaining screws on channels holding the AVC at each end.

3.Slide AVC up or down as needed. The higher the AVC is moved the greater will be the exhaust volume.

4.Reset the retaining screw at the desired position.

5.Replace grease filters.
